The TO-220 is a style of electronic component package, commonly used for
transistor s,silicon-controlled rectifier s, andintegrated circuit s. TO-220 packages commonly have three leads although units with two, four, five or seven leads are also manufactured. A notable characteristic is a metal tab with a hole, used in mounting the case to a heatsink. Components made in TO-220 packages can handle more power than those constructed inTO-92 cases.Typical applications
TO-220 packages are heatsinkable, and thus can be used in projects where a large amount of power is being drawn. The top of the package has a metal tab with a hole used in mounting the component to a
heatsink .Thermal compound is also used to provide greater heat transfer.The metal tab is often connected electrically to the internal circuitry. This does not normally pose a problem when using isolated heatsinks, but an electrically-insulating pad or sheet may be required to electrically isolate the component from the heatsink if the heatsink is grounded or otherwise non-isolated. Many materials may be used to electrically isolate the TO-220 package, some of which have the added benefit of high
thermal conductivity .In applications where vertical clearance is at a premium (such as ISA cards in computers), it is often feasible to bend the leads at a right angle and mount the component flat to the
printed wiring board using a screw and nut. This often provides enough surface area to heatsink the component when power dissipation is moderately high.Advantages
*Can be used in high-power and high-current applications where equivalent components of other cases may be susceptible to damage.
*Grounding area makes handling easier by reducing the possibility of damage fromelectrostatic discharge .
*Mounting with the tab ensures the component to be held firmly in place.Disadvantages
*More costly than equivalent components of other cases.
*Footprint requires considerably more surface area on aprinted circuit board than other case styles. Heatsinks require even more board area.
*In the case of chassis-mounting, space must be dedicated to the components and/or their heatsinks, thereby increasing production costs.Common components that use the TO-220 package
